The BSE has released its latest Enhanced Surveillance Measure list, with the changes taking effect from May 14, 2026.
As per the exchange update, five securities have been shortlisted under the ESM framework with effect from May 14. These include Aten Papers & Foam, Bombay Super Hybrid Seeds, Chemfab Alkalis, Gravity India and Niraj Cement Structurals.
The securities shortlisted under the ESM framework are:
Sr No | Scrip Code | ISIN | Scrip Name |
|---|---|---|---|
1 | 544417 | INE0XCV01014 | Aten Papers & Foam Ltd# |
2 | 544757 | INE032Z01020 | Bombay Super Hybrid Seeds Ltd* |
3 | 541269 | INE783X01023 | Chemfab Alkalis Ltd* |
4 | 532015 | INE995A01013 | Gravity India Ltd |
5 | 532986 | INE368I01016 | Niraj Cement Structurals Ltd* |
In another update, Empower India Ltd will continue in the ESM framework but will be moved to a higher stage with effect from May 14, 2026.
Sr No | Scrip Code | ISIN | Scrip Name |
|---|---|---|---|
1 | 504351 | INE507F01023 | Empower India Ltd |
According to the exchange update, there are no securities moving out of the ESM framework with effect from May 14.
The consolidated ESM list includes securities across Stage I and Stage II. The ESM framework is a surveillance mechanism used by exchanges to monitor securities based on defined risk parameters and apply additional trading conditions where required.
Overall, the latest BSE ESM update adds five securities to the framework, moves Empower India to a higher ESM stage and shows no exclusions from the framework for May 14.
